    Romero never let the Dead rest, and neither do we. Come along as we discuss how Romero’s Dead shuffled into the 21st century. We’ll climb into the ivory tower of LAND OF THE DEAD, wrestle with the found-footage chaos of DIARY OF THE DEAD, and weigh the Western-styled grudges of SURVIVAL OF THE DEAD. These films gave us everything from Dennis Hopper’s smug capitalist overlord to camcorder-wielding survivors obsessed with documentation, to families so divided they’d rather fight each other than the zombies at their door. While these entries are often debated among fans, they reveal Romero’s persistence in pushing horror to say something bigger about society.
